Our regional sales are geared toward collector/dealers who would attend the auction in person, thus the name regional. "Regional" sales differ from our "Premiere" sales in that we offer a black and white catalog, typically they are one day, however due to our growth we have expanded now to 2 days. Most importantly all items are sold as is without warranty, guarantee, endorsement or pledge. A potential buyer should inspect each object before submitting a bid. Absentee bidders are strongly encouraged to have an agent or associate view the item before bidding. All bids are final sales and no bid will be rescinded for any reason. This sale has many high quality items. Don't be fooled by the "regional" title as there are many antique and highly collectable items in this sale.

We must state again that descriptions in this regional sale catalog should be thought of as a list of items for sale. Our list is simply what we have observed. Most descriptions have been written by "interns" ; for instance: if the gun has an incorrect sight, they may not know that. Due to the reduced emphasis on written descriptions in regional auction catalogs all sales in the regional auction are final. Rock Island Auction will not rescind a sale for any reason including if the catalog description is partially or totally incorrect. We expect each buyer to view the item and make up their own mind. Again in the case of absentee bidders they are encouraged to have an agent/associate view the item.
In summary, in the regional sale, IF YOU BUY IT YOU OWN IT.
